Planning appeal decision

Allowed18 December 20253347882

Land at Broad Lane, Holtspur , Beaconsfield , HP9 1UB

outline application with all matters reserved except for access for the erection of up to 120 residential dwellings, including affordable and self -build homes (Use Class C3)

Authority
Buckinghamshire Council - South Bucks Area *
Appeal type
major · Planning Appeal
Procedure
Inquiry
Development
residential · Major dwellings
Inspector
Baxter C

Main issues, as the Inspector framed them

  • Whether the proposal would be inappropriate development in the Green Belt
  • The effect of the proposal on the character and appearance of the surrounding area and landscape
  • The effect of the proposed development on ecological matters

What decided it

The severe shortfall in housing land supply (0.9 years) engaging the tilted balance, combined with the site being grey belt land compliant with the Golden Rules, meant the benefits of housing delivery outweighed the moderate harm to character and appearance.

the moderate adverse impacts of the development, arising from harm to character and appearance, would not significantly and demonstrably outweigh the benefits, particularly substantial weight for housing/affordable housing delivery and significant weight for Golden Rules compliance

Framework references: 11, 57, 58, 73, 110, 115, 143, 155, 156, 157, 158, 232

Plan policies cited: Policy GB1 (SBDLP), Policy H9 (SBDLP), Policy EP3 (SBDLP), Core Policy 8 (SBCS), Core Policy 9 (SBCS), Core Policy 3 (SBCS), Core Policy 6 (SBCS), Core Policy 7 (SBCS)
